AMD Ryzen Threadripper 3990X product details
- A world-beating 64 cores and 128 processing threads for visual effects and video editing professionals.
- Incredible 4. 3 GHz max boost frequency, with a huge 288MB cache
- Unlocked, with new automatic overclocking feature
- Quad-Channel DDR4 and 88 total PCIe 4. 0 lanes, the most bandwidth and I/O you can get on desktop processor
- 280W TDP
